The dream of having a skatepark in the heart of Garland began in 2004 when the city council approved a bond to build the park. Bureaucracy, an economic...

The 108-degree heat multiplied exponentially with the reflection of the indwelling rays of the sun hitting the concrete of the pits of the second largest skatepark in the state of Texas.

Mendoza said he has been at that location for 13 years and this is as much criminal activity as he’s ever seen. Garland Police Lieutenant Richard Maldonado said no statistics show that criminal activity has increased in the area since the Jon Comer Skatepark opened. According to the Garland Police Department, none of this activity rises to the level of a chronic problem.

Lighting towers equipped with state-of-the-art technology allow the skatepark to be open to the public until late at night. Bureaucracy, an economic recession and a pandemic delayed the launch of the skatepark until October 2022.“It was a very long process, but it’s been worth the wait. We now have one of the best skateparks in the nation,” Garland’s mayor Scott LeMay said.“The community was actively involved in the skatepark design,” said Clinton Haley, the director of Skate Parks for Dallas, a non-profit organization working with city officials, skaters, citizens and companies to build public skateparks.
